﻿.contain1 { margin: 0px auto; width: 950px; height: 172px; }
.cha { float: left; width: 374px; height: 172px; background-image: url(/images/index_31.gif); color: #333; }
.cha h3 { padding: 7px 0px 3px 38px; color: #006bc5; font-size: 12px; }
.ie .cha h3 { padding: 10px 0px 5px 38px; }
.cha1 { padding: 12px 20px 0px 20px; width: 334px; height: 40px; }
.cha1 span { float: left; padding: 0px; width: 110px; }
.cha1 input { width: 98px; height: 17px; border: 1px #acdaff solid; padding-left: 2px; }
.cha2 { padding: 5px 20px; width: 334px; height: 30px; }
.cha .cha2 select { height: 21px; border: 1px #7bbdef solid; width: 102px; }
.ie .cha .cha2 select { width: 104px; }
.cha2 span { float: left; padding: 0px; width: 110px; }
.cha2 .jdm { float: left; padding: 0px; width: 210px; }
.cha2 select, .cha2 input { width: 100px; height: 17px; border: 1px #7bbdef solid; }
.cha3 { padding: 8px 20px 0px 20px; width: 334px; height: 20px; }
.cha3 .gao { float: left; padding: 10px 0px 0px 40px; width: 50px; }
.cha3 .cx { float: left; padding: 0px 0px 0px 40px; }
.banner { float: left; width: 321px; height: 172px; margin-left: 8px; }
.zhuanti { float: left; width: 237px; height: 172px; margin-left: 10px; background-image: url(/images/zhuan-bg.gif); background-repeat: no-repeat; }
.zhuanti h3 { padding: 8px 0px 0px 15px; font-size: 12px; color: #333; line-height: 16px; }
.zhuanti h3 span { float: right; padding: 0px 15px 0px 0px; font-weight: normal; }
.zhuanti ul { padding: 10px 15px; }
.right2 ol li, .right-xian ul li, .zhuanti ul li { line-height: 16px; width: 200px; height: 16px; padding-top: 5px; overflow: hidden; }

.contain2 { margin: 10px auto 0px auto; width: 950px; }
.left { float: left; width: 703px; }
.left .left-top { width: 703px; /* height:758px; */ }
.left-top h2 { padding: 6px 0px 4px 15px; font-size: 14px; color: #333; height: 21px; background-image: url(/images/index_41.gif); color: #FFF; }
.left-top h2 span { float: right; font-weight: normal; }
.left-top .left-xian { border: 1px #ffcdb6 solid; width: 701px; /* height:726px; */ overflow: hidden; background-image: url(/images/bz-bg.gif); background-repeat: repeat-x; }
.left-top .left-xian h3 {width: 280px;height: 20px;font-size: 14px;font-weight: bold;color: #333;padding: 13px 0px 0px 35px;float: left;}
.left-xian h3 a { font-size: 14px; color: #333; }
.left-xian h3 a:hover { color: #ff3300; text-decoration: underline; }
.left-top .left-xian span { float: right; width: 90px; height: 16px; background-image: url(/images/xin.gif); }
.left-top .left-xian .si { width: 70px; margin-right: 20px; }
.left-top .left-xian .san { width: 54px; margin-right: 33px; }
.left-top .left-xian ul { margin: 5px 7px 5px 8px; width: 670px; height: 35px; background-image: url(/images/bz-bg21.gif); float: left; padding-top: 2px; }
.left-top ul li { float: left; text-align: center; }
.left-top ul.xinxi li { height: 20px; }
.left-top ul li.mc { width: 248px; text-align: left; padding-left: 20px; overflow: hidden; white-space: nowrap; text-overflow: ellipsis; }
.left-top ul li.fj { width: 102px; padding-left: 10px; text-align: left; overflow: hidden; white-space: nowrap; text-overflow: ellipsis; }
.left-top ul li.jg { width: 67px; }
.left-top ul li.jg2 { width: 67px; font-family: Arial, Helvetica, sans-serif; color: #004caf; }
.left-top ul li.zc { width: 124px; overflow: hidden; white-space: nowrap; text-overflow: ellipsis; }
.left-top ul li.qy { width: 60px; }
.left-top ul li.jl { width: 75px; }
.left-top ul li.jl2 { width: 75px; }
.left-top ul li.yd { width: 30px; padding-left: 20px; }
.left-top ul.xinxi { margin: 0px 7px 0px 8px; width: 670px; height: 25px; float: left; background-image: none; border-bottom: 1px #d5e5f6 dashed; line-height: 2em; }
.left-top ul li b { font-weight: normal; line-height: 2em; }
.left-xian ul.lm { padding-top: 5px; }
.left-xian ul.lm li { line-height: 32px; }
.left .left-footer { width: 703px; margin-top: 10px; }
.left-footer .left-xian ul { padding: 0px 20px; width: 661px; }
.left-footer .left-xian ul li { float: left; width: 165px; height: 20px; }
.left-footer .left-xian h3 { padding: 15px 10px 0px 20px; font-size: 12px; color: #333; width: 600px; float: left; height: 25px; }
.left-footer h2 { padding: 5px 0px 0px 75px; font-size: 14px; color: #333; width: 628px; height: 20px; background-image: url(/images/gzfb.gif); background-repeat: no-repeat; color: #333; }
.left-footer h2 span { float: right; padding: 4px 15px 1px 15px; height: 15px; line-height: 15px; width: 39px; margin-top: 0; }
.left-footer h2 .xiti { width: auto; padding-right: 0; }
.xiti { font-weight: normal; margin-left: 250px; }
.left-footer .left-xian { border: 1px #c8e6ff solid; width: 701px; height: 250px; background-image: url(/images/jj-bg.gif); background-repeat: repeat-x; }
.jiage { color: #FF0000; font-weight: bold; font-family: Arial, Helvetica, sans-serif; float: left; width: 50px; }
.mc { float: left; width: 100px; overflow: hidden; white-space: nowrap; text-overflow: ellipsis; padding-right: 10px; }

.right { float: left; width: 237px; margin-left: 10px; }
.right3 { width: 237px; height: 213px; background-image: url(/images/xk.gif); background-repeat: no-repeat; margin-bottom: 10px; }
.right3 h2 { padding: 10px 0px 0px 22px; font-size: 12px; color: #004caf; color: #004caf; }
.right2 h2 span, .right1 h2 span, .right3 h2 span { float: right; padding: 0px 15px 0px 0px; font-weight: normal; }
.right3 .right-xian { width: 237px; height: 189px; }
.right1 { width: 237px; height: 225px; }
.right1 h2 { padding: 7px 0px 0px 20px; font-size: 12px; color: #333; height: 20px; background-image: url(/images/zhuan-bg.gif); color: #004caf; }
.right1 .right-xian { width: 237px; height: 188px; background-image: url(/images/zhuan-bg2.gif); background-position: 0px -29px; }
.right-xian ul { padding: 10px 15px 0px 15px; }
.right2 { width: 237px; height: 371px; background-image: url(/images/huida.gif); background-repeat: no-repeat; }
.right2 h2 { font-size: 12px; color: #333; height: 22px; padding: 17px 0px 0px 33px; }
.right2 ul { padding: 12px 15px 15px 15px; width: 205px; height: 110px; }
.right2 ul li { border-bottom: 1px #CCCCCC dashed; width: 207px; height: 35px; margin-top: 2px; overflow: hidden; }
.right2 ol { padding: 10px 15px; width: 205px; height: 83px; }
.right2 ol li a { background-repeat: no-repeat; padding: 0px 0px 0px 16px; }
.right2 ol li a.da { background-image: url(/images/index_60.gif); }

.mx { border: 2px #eb7700 solid; float: left; text-align: center; color: #333; background-color: #FFF; width: 342px; padding-bottom: 5px; }
.mx ul.mx_bg { width: 322px; float: left; border-bottom: 1px #ccc solid; background-color: #ffe5d9; padding: 0px 10px; }
.mx ul.mx_bg2 { width: 322px; padding: 0px 10px 0px 10px; float: left; color: #666; }
.mx li { float: left; width: 46px; padding: 4px 0px; }

.menuoffcss { display: block; text-align: center; cursor: pointer; font-size: 12px; font-weight: normal; background-image: url(/images/fb_bg2.gif); width: 39px; margin-left: 5px; }
.menuoncss { display: block; text-align: center; cursor: pointer; font-size: 12px; font-weight: bold; background-image: url(/images/fb_bg.gif); color: #004caf; margin-left: 5px; }
.jiage { background-position: inherit; background: 0 30px no-repeat; color: #545454; font-size: 11px; text-indent: -10px; }
